We are recruiting 1st Line Support Engineers in London for a leading IT Managed Service Provider (MSP). The role involves providing support to external customers and improving managed services through effective problem management.

Key Responsibilities

  • Manage and resolve customers’ technical issues.
  • Proactively improve managed services.
  • Support problem management.

Key Requirements

  • 1–2 years experience in an IT Support role with an MSP or consultancy.
  • Microsoft Fundamentals certificates such as AZ‑104, SC‑100, or M‑100.
  • Regular office presence: 5 days during the 6‑month probation period, then hybrid thereafter.

Technical Experience

  • MSP background.
  • 1–2 years proven experience in an IT support role.
  • Experience working to an ITIL framework in a service desk capacity.
  • Microsoft Windows Server 2016 – 2022.
  • Microsoft 365 Support for Email, SharePoint, OneDrive, and Teams.
  • Active Directory Management.
  • Windows 10 and 11 operating system support.
  • Apple OS and Apple Mac support experience.
  • Microsoft Office Suite.
  • Backup technologies such as DATTO and Acronis.
  • Laptop, desktop, and thin client support.

  • Provide a professional and customer‑focused service through the life cycle of each ticket; manage customer expectations by keeping customers informed of progress.
  • Record all IT incidents, requests, and problems, ensuring all relevant details are captured in line with Service Desk standards.
  • Classify calls accurately and prioritise in line with the Service Level Agreement (SLA).
  • Investigate and diagnose incidents by providing first‑line telephone support, gathering and analysing information to identify and resolve a range of technical incidents such as hardware, software, application, and network incidents with the objective of restoring normal service as quickly as possible.
  • Liaise with third‑party suppliers where necessary, logging tickets and acting as a central point of contact.
  • Monitor and track incidents, requests or problems, escalating where necessary to other resolver groups or line manager.
  • Log and assign tickets and monitor workloads for the other Service Desk team members.

Brush Up on Your Technical Skills

For an IT consulting role, be ready to demonstrate your technical prowess. You might face questions on systems integration, cloud technologies, or even troubleshooting specific software. If you have experience with tools like AWS, Azure, or even specific programming languages, make sure you can talk about them fluently.

Showcase Your Problem-Solving Approach

IT consulting is all about solving problems for clients. Think about how you can illustrate your approach to a past challenge using the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result). It's a great way to show how you tackle complex issues and come up with effective solutions.

Know the Business Impact of IT Solutions

When discussing your experiences, focus not just on the tech solutions you implemented, but also on their business impact. Employers want to see that you can connect IT with organisational goals. Prep examples that highlight how your tech contributions improved efficiency or reduced costs for past clients or projects.
